i have recently purchased a 1991 kdx 200 Which i have discovered is an F (or SR) model with the steel tank and compliance plate to be registered in Australia.
i have been reading up on KX rear fender upgrades and noticed one in the bargain bin at the local bike shop for $20 so I bought it then made a discovery...
It looks like the F model has a different rear frame where the rear fender sits and the KX guard does not cover the frame (not even close!) I don't have a picture to illistrate this except this link
http://www.craig.copperleife.com/bikes/ ... kdx200.htm
You can see the frame under the brake light where the indicators go and the muffler is attached it looks lower than the e model... Am I correct??
Does anyone know of any rear fender that would cover this or any suggestions on how to get around this? at the moment the frame sticks out like dogs balls and looks very ugly so I may have to run original rear guard....

Yup - the F model came with extra framework under the rear guard.
I take it that you don't have the original guard. If not I know that UFO do a replacement guard for the E series - it might fit over the extra framework. If not you could always get the hacksaw out and cut off the extra framework!

I bought a '91 'F' frame and swapped all my 'E' running gear over, Plastic tank and all then got it rego'd, when i got the frame all that bracketry was mangled (looked like a loop out/wheelie gone wrong) so i chopped it off where it tucks back under the mudguard and they are now handles to lift/drag the bike. Oh and and attachment for a helmet lock.
That ebay link is the same guard as myne albiet alot newer, im pretty sure it would fit but my frame was too banged up to tell for sure.
